Content: This is an Allied Translator and Interpreter Section (ATIS) interrogation report for JA147573, a 1st Class Private with the 61st Independent Field Anti-aircraft Battalion, who became separated from his unit while suffering from malaria and was captured by US troops near Aitape on 4 May 1944. During the interrogation, JA147573 provided information on the organisation of various anti-aircraft units (including: 61st Independent Field Anti-aircraft Battalion, E77 Force, E1991 Force, anti-aircraft regiments in Tokyo), anti-aircraft training routines, American prisoners of war in Wewak on 15 September 1943, and Allied air raids on Wewak between February and March 1944.

The appendix contains organisational charts for the 61st Independent Field Anti-aircraft Battalion, E77 Force and E1991 Force
